When considering what are we made of, the show spends more time in whizz bang and spectacle rather than connecting up the development of concepts of chemistry. John Dalton is not mentioned and Mendeleevs periodic table of elements is missed altogether as is Moseleys modifications to atomic number. Atomic structure investigations by Rutherford is missed skipping directly to quantum superposition of electrons in the atom with no narrative of the conceptual development which led to the thinking. Very poor description of how we got to where we are.
